Rs.260 crore unaccounted money seized so far: EC


Posted on 15th Apr 2014 05:30 am by admin

New Delhi, April 15 (IANS) Unaccounted cash totalling Rs.260 crore has been seized till Tuesday in the ongoing Lok Sabha election, the Election Commission said here.

Andhra Pradesh tops the list with Rs.129 crore seized so far, while Maharashtra ranks second with Rs.33.46 crore being seized.

In Tamil Nadu, Rs.19.87 crore was recovered.
